Wildcats take on soldiers at Fort Huachuca’s Warrior Skills course

The University of Arizona football team wrapped up its training camp at Fort Huachuca with a competition against against the soldiers who are based there.
The Warrior Skills Course at Fort Huachuca in Sierra Vista is an obstacle course featuring wall climbing, hurdles and ditch traversing and, to conclude coach Rich Rodriguez’s camp, the Wildcats took on the base’s most athletic soldiers in a race across it.
The video below doesn’t make it clear who, exactly, won the contest, but it does feature stellar highlights of Wildcats football players dominating non-football athletic activity.
